F-35 Production Costs Soar by Nearly 50% in Three Years

Editorial

Published

on

The cost of producing the Lockheed Martin F-35 Lightning II fighter jets has surged significantly over the past three years, with estimates reflecting an increase of nearly 50%. Originally projected at around $19 billion (€16 billion) for Canada’s purchase of 88 jets, the latest figures indicate a revised cost of approximately $27.7 billion (€23.3 billion) by January 2026. This escalation is prompting Canadian officials to reassess their defense spending priorities and overall military strategy.

The F-35 Lightning II Program Overview

The F-35 Lightning II is a fifth-generation, multirole stealth fighter jet developed through an international collaboration led by the United States. Designed to replace an array of older aircraft, including the F-16 and F/A-18, the jet integrates advanced stealth, sensor technology, and networked combat capabilities.

There are three principal variants of the F-35. The F-35A, utilized mainly by the US Air Force, is a conventional takeoff and landing version. The F-35B, which features short takeoff and vertical landing capabilities, is primarily operated by the US Marine Corps. Lastly, the F-35C is optimized for aircraft carrier operations and is used by the US Navy. Despite their differences, all variants share a unified design and avionics system, emphasizing sensor fusion and data-sharing to enhance operational effectiveness.

Reasons Behind Rising Costs

Several factors contribute to the escalating costs associated with the F-35 program. Inflation and global supply chain disruptions have critically impacted production. Increased labor costs, alongside higher prices for raw materials, have inflated the price of aircraft components and maintenance services.

Moreover, initial budget estimates did not fully account for the extensive infrastructure and support systems required for the F-35’s operation. Upgrades to hangars, runways, and digital networks have become essential as program planning progressed. These factors, combined with the establishment of larger contingency funds for potential risks, have significantly raised the overall projected costs.

As noted in a report by Canada’s Auditor General, this revised figure does not include several major costs, such as weapons procurement and infrastructure improvements, which could add billions more to the total. The potential impact of these rising expenses has sparked debates over the sustainability of Canada’s defense budget and military commitments.

The situation has further intensified following statements from US officials suggesting that any reductions or cancellations of the F-35 purchase could affect cooperative defense arrangements. This may require the United States to increase its own military presence in Canadian airspace, adding strategic implications to the rising costs.

Delivery delays also play a critical role in the F-35 program’s complexities. Manufacturing challenges and supply chain issues have led to postponed timelines for aircraft acceptance, causing partner nations to extend the operational life of older fleets. This situation not only increases maintenance costs but also complicates long-term budgeting and operational planning.

The ongoing changes within the F-35 program are leading to a broader reassessment of risk and financial strategies among partner nations. The need for resilient contingency measures has become essential to address uncertainties in delivery schedules and potential upgrades.
